英文摘要Abstract Micro-lens arrays, due to their unique structure and outstanding optical performance, have been widely applied in advanced domains such as display technology, optical imaging, and laser processing. Among the manufacturing techniques, embossing molding is considered an efficient and precise method for fabricating micro-lens arrays. However, given the intricate structural characteristics of these arrays, precise control over the process becomes paramount. This study introduces a digital twin system for micro-lens array embossing manufacturing, grounded on a process knowledge base. The system relies on the rich process knowledge within the backend database combined with real-time sensor data, providing a powerful drive for the digital twin, thereby ensuring the precision and stability of the embossing manufacturing process. Additionally, the digital twin technology not only offers real-time monitoring and feedback for the production process of the micro-lens arrays but also aids researchers in optimizing process parameters, further enhancing product quality and consistency.
